The core challenge is clear: connect private infrastructure and public cloud resources so they act like a single unified environment. This means handling authentication seamlessly, routing requests without bottlenecks, and syncing data without conflict. It’s about scaling who and what can access your systems—developers, services, APIs—while guaranteeing stability under load.
To get this right, you need:
- Elastic provisioning that adds resources instantly when traffic spikes.
- Zero‑trust access controls that secure every connection regardless of origin.
- Low‑latency routing to keep performance predictable.
- Unified monitoring so you know how access impacts scale in real time.
A common failure is treating access and scalability as separate problems. In practice, they are one. Every new endpoint, user, or integration changes the size and shape of what your infrastructure must support. Hybrid cloud makes the stakes higher because workloads shift between environments. Without tight integration, costs climb and reliability drops.
A strong hybrid cloud access scalability strategy demands automation. Manual provisioning wastes time and invites errors. Automation makes responses instant and repeatable—whether you’re spinning up a single virtual machine or a full multi‑cluster deployment. It should be built on APIs, versioned configurations, and transparent logs.
Security at scale means no exceptions. Granular roles, ephemeral credentials, and encrypted routes stop weak points before they form. When you scale access, you scale risk—so the controls must scale with it. The hybrid model demands those controls apply everywhere, not only in one environment.
